## Step 4: Register with the Grainfall sidecar

Before your plugin can emit counters, it must declare its scrape interval and namespace to the Grainfall metrics-aggregation sidecar. Plugins that skip registration will have their series silently dropped after the 2.3 upgrade, so verify this step carefully. Restart the sidecar once registration completes, then confirm your namespace appears in the diagnostics endpoint. Apply the following configuration values to the sidecar before restarting.

config for kahag-tafop:
WENWYN_PIN=7412
WENWYN_TENANT=fenion
WENWYN_METRICS_HOST=metrics.wenwyn.zemvarnet.local
WENWYN_SEAL=seal_cafee3b9
WENWYN_STANDBY_TEAM=praox

Break-Glass Access — Parcelgram Webhook

Normally you'd never touch the Parcelgram delivery webhook directly; it just forwards carrier scan events into the tracking queue. But if the queue wedges and customers stop seeing updates, break-glass lets you replay events from the dead-letter store. Use sparingly — every replay is audited and pinged to the security channel. The break-glass console prompts once, and it wants the recovery passphrase shown below.

strongbox words: olimir-tamael

Quick heads-up on Pinwheel UI versioning: we cut a minor release every sprint, and anything touching component props needs a changeset file in the PR. No changeset, no merge — the bot will nag you. Majors are rare and go through the design council first. The full policy, with examples of what counts as breaking, lives on the internal page below.

wiki page, bahip-yahip: https://grafana.qirvanlabs.corp/browse/display/projects/cc3a1b9dbfc9

Handover — Brightcall SDK parity (Nia → on-call)

Current state: the Kotlin SDK now matches the Swift SDK for all v4 endpoints except batched presence updates, which are stubbed behind a flag. Do not enable that flag in production; the retry logic diverges and can duplicate events. Parity tests run hourly against staging. The staging harness is pinned to the following configuration.

settings of fahag-haduf:
[ulaox]
port = 8443
region = south-2
host = ulaox.lumiccorp.internal
timeout_ms = 500
retries = 8